简介
devapt-features-labs 是一个基于 Vue.js 框架的前端组件库。它包含多个组件,能够帮助开发者快速构建出漂亮的用户界面。使用这个库,有很多好处,比如减少了代码编写的时间,提高了开发效率,减少了出错的机会等等。
安装
你可以通过 NPM 来安装 devapt-features-labs。你可以在命令行工具中运行以下命令来安装:
npm install devapt-features-labs
安装完成后,你可以在项目的 package.json 文件中看到如下的依赖:
{ "dependencies": { "devapt-features-labs": "^1.0.0" } }
在项目代码中,你可以通过 require 这个包来进行引用:
import DevaptFeaturesLabs from 'devapt-features-labs';
使用
使用 devapt-features-labs,我们需要在 Vue.js 的实例中进行注册。下面是一个基本的示例代码:
import Vue from 'vue'; import DevaptFeaturesLabs from 'devapt-features-labs'; Vue.use(DevaptFeaturesLabs); new Vue({ // ...其他配置... });
在上面的代码中,我们通过 Vue.use() 方法来注册了 DevaptFeaturesLabs 插件。然后我们用 Vue 构造函数创建一个 Vue 实例,并在实例配置中使用 DevaptFeaturesLabs 中所包含的组件。
组件列表
devapt-features-labs 包含多个组件,用于创建各种界面元素。下面是一些常用的组件:
Placeholder 组件
这是一个简单的占位组件,可以被用于占位文本或者占位图片。使用时,你可以传入以下的属性:
<Placeholder text="这是一个占位文本" />
Button 组件
这是一个按钮组件,可以用于创建各种类型的按钮。使用时,你可以传入以下的属性:
<Button type="primary" text="这是一个主要按钮" />
Input 组件
这是一个输入框组件,可以用于创建各种类型的输入框。使用时,你可以传入以下的属性:
<Input type="text" placeholder="请输入内容" />
List 组件
这是一个列表组件,可以用于创建各种类型的列表。使用时,你可以传入以下的属性:
<List> <ListItem text="这是列表项 1" /> <ListItem text="这是列表项 2" /> <ListItem text="这是列表项 3" /> </List>
Modal 组件
这是一个弹出框组件,可以用于创建各种类型的弹出框。使用时,你可以传入以下的属性:
<Modal title="这是一个弹出框" visible="true"> <p>这是一个弹出框的内容</p> </Modal>
总结
通过本文,我们学习了如何安装和使用 devapt-features-labs 这个 NPM 包。除此之外,我们还介绍了这个包中一些常用的组件,并给出了示例代码。希望能够对你的前端开发工作有所启发。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60056e9a81e8991b448e7595